Abstract

The utility model discloses a multipurpose rescue breaking tool, and relates to the technical field of rescue breaking tools. The multipurpose rescue breaking tool comprises a cantilever rod, wherein one end of the cantilever rod is fixedly provided with a supporting component, the outer surface of the cantilever rod is movably sleeved with a sliding cylinder, and the surface of the sliding cylinder is hinged with a quick-connection expansion prop. The multifunctional tool with the functions of cutting, slotting, ejector rod, paving, hammering and lifting is capable of achieving work through the multifunctional tool, saving weight and space of a vehicle, achieving rescue work through multiple persons, achieving one person independently, reducing rescue labor, accelerating rescue time and improving rescue efficiency, is an integrated forced entering tool, is suitable for various rescue and special tactics, is simple in structure, high in functionality, convenient to carry, good in popularization prospect and high in practicability.

Technical Field
The utility model relates to the technical field of rescue breaking tools, in particular to a multipurpose rescue breaking tool.
Background
The firefighting rescue team is taken as a team with stronger professionality and takes on the important task of fire-fighting rescue, the quality of firefighters needs to be improved in actual combat and training, and as firefighters are different in obstacles, the firefighters can achieve rescue purposes only by using equipment in a targeted manner, the rescue breaking tools used in the prior rescue are more in variety, heavier in size and inconvenient to carry and transport, and meanwhile, the firefighters need to be matched with a plurality of people for completion in some rescue breaking operations, so that the rescue efficiency is greatly reduced, and the practicability is poor.

Referring to fig. 1-4, the present utility model provides a technical solution: the utility model provides a broken tool of breaking of rescue of multipurpose, including cantilever bar 1, the one end fixed mounting of cantilever bar 1 has supporting component 2, the surface activity of cantilever bar 1 has cup jointed smooth section of thick bamboo 3, smooth section of thick bamboo 3 is annular, the surface hinge of smooth section of thick bamboo 3 has quick connect formula expansion jack-prop 31, the fixed surface of quick connect formula expansion jack-prop 31 is connected with fixture block 32, draw-in groove 33 has been seted up on the surface of smooth section of thick bamboo 3, quick roll-over locating hole 4 has been seted up to the surface equidistance of cantilever bar 1, the one end that supporting component 2 was kept away from to cantilever bar 1 has cup jointed crow bar 5 movably, through setting up crow bar 5, when breaking out the door frame, can cup joint crow bar 5 on the cantilever bar 1 after, through hammering crow bar 5 to door frame department, can make first clearance through crow bar 5;
the support component 2 comprises a shear type expansion A column 27 fixedly connected with one end of the support arm rod 1 far away from the crowbar 5, a hydraulic assembly 21 is fixedly arranged in the shear type expansion A column 27, a valve assembly 22 is fixedly arranged in the shear type expansion A column 27, a pressure release valve 23 is fixedly arranged on the surface of the shear type expansion A column 27, a hydraulic cylinder 24 is fixedly arranged in the shear type expansion A column 27, a piston plate 25 is connected in a sealing sliding manner in the hydraulic cylinder 24, the piston plate 25 is a silica gel block, a connecting rod 26 is fixedly connected with the center of the surface of the piston plate 25 far away from the support arm rod 1, one end of the connecting rod 26 far away from the piston plate 25 extends to the outer surface of the shear type expansion A column 27, a sealing ring is fixedly arranged on the outer surface of the piston plate 25, a hydraulic handle 28 is rotatably connected on the surface of the shear type expansion A column 27, an anti-skid rubber sleeve is fixedly sleeved on the outer surface of the hydraulic handle 28, the hydraulic handle 28 is internally and rotatably connected with an oil-beating piston rod 29, the top of the shear type expansion A column 27 is fixedly provided with an axe blade 211 through a fixed screw, the interior of the shear type expansion A column 27 is rotatably connected with a shear type expansion B column 210, saw tooth grooves are evenly formed on the surfaces of the shear type expansion B column 210 and the shear type expansion A column 27 at equal intervals, one end of a connecting rod 26 far away from a piston plate 25 is rotatably connected on the surface of the shear type expansion B column 210, the surfaces of the shear type expansion B column 210 and the shear type expansion A column 27 are respectively provided with a shear blade 213, the tool is provided with multifunctional tools integrating cutting, slotting, ejector rod, lifting and the like through the expansion between the shear type expansion B column 210 and the shear type expansion A column 27, the tool can save the weight and the space of a vehicle, the rescue work which can be completed by a plurality of people can be independently completed, the rescue work is reduced, the rescue time is accelerated, and the rescue efficiency is improved;
the input end of the pressure release valve 23 is fixedly provided with a hydraulic screw 200, the outer surface of the hydraulic screw 200 is rotatably connected to the outer surface of the shear expansion A column 27, and the shear expansion B column 210 and the shear expansion A column 27 can be reset to the initial positions by rotating the hydraulic screw 200.
When the device is used, when a heavier inward-opening door is broken, after the crow bar 5 is sleeved on the support arm rod 1, the crow bar 5 is hammered to a door frame, a first gap can be formed by hammering the crow bar 5, then the tip of the scissor-type expansion A column 27 is inserted into the gap, the surface of the scissor-type expansion B column 210 is abutted against a wall surface, the oil-making piston rod 29 slides in the valve assembly 22 by rocking the hydraulic handle 28 back and forth, the pressure release valve 23 can be pressurized, the piston plate 25 drives the connecting rod 26 to slide, the scissor-type expansion B column 210 rotates anticlockwise, the gap between the scissor-type expansion B column 210 and the scissor-type expansion A column 27 is larger, the door frame and the wall surface can be separated, the broken part of the door frame is convenient for rescue personnel to enter the room, and for a lighter door, the device can be broken directly through the scissor-type expansion A column 27, when cutting, the cutting edge 213 of the scissors is aligned to the surface of a cut object, the hydraulic handle 28 is pressed, the connecting rod 26 drives the scissor type expansion B column 210 to slide, the gap between the cutting edges 213 of the scissors can be gradually reduced, the shearing effect can be achieved, after the sliding cylinder 3 slides to a specified position, the clamping block 32 on the fast-connection type expansion top column 31 passes through the clamping groove 33 and is clamped in the fast-folding positioning hole 4 after rotating the fast-connection type expansion top column 31, then the sliding cylinder 3 is limited, then the object can be lifted through the expansion between the scissor type expansion B column 210 and the scissor type expansion A column 27, the work can be completed through the tool, the weight and the space of a vehicle can be saved, the rescue work which can be completed by a plurality of people can be independently completed, the rescue manpower is reduced, the rescue time is accelerated, the rescue efficiency is improved.
